Maimang 10 SE 5G is official, arrives without Huawei branding

Posted on July 20, 2021August 27, 2023 By Jarvis

Huawei has dropped Honor from its roster to save the team its troubles with US companies, and now another brand has separated – the China-only Maimang. The now-independent entity did not wait one bit and has already launched its new midranger, called Maimang 10 SE 5G, with a Snapdragon 480 5G chipset.

The phone comes with 6GB RAM and 128GB of storage and a trio of cameras on the back, lined up on a square island.
